WitrynaFinding & using HSA-eligible HDHPs There are yearly limits for deposits into an HSA. These limits for 2024 are: $3,850 for self-only HDHP coverage $7,750 for family HDHP coverage Amounts are adjusted yearly for inflation. If you are age 55 or older at the end of your tax year, your contribution limit is increased by $1,000. In the United States, a high-deductible health plan (HDHP) is a health insurance plan with lower premiums and higher deductibles than a traditional health plan. It is intended to incentivize consumer-driven healthcare. Being covered by an HDHP is also a requirement for having a health savings account. Some HDHP plans also offer additional "wellness" benefits, provided before a deductible is paid. High-deductible health plans are a form of catastrophic coverage, intended t…
